Dhoni returns as Chennai captain

M.S. Dhoni will return as Chennai Super Kings captain for the rest of IPL 2022 after Ravindra Jadeja stepped down from the role. Jadeja's reign lasted only eight games, of which Chennai won only two. They are now positioned just above only Mumbai Indians in the points table.

'Ravindra Jadeja has decided to relinquish captaincy to focus and concentrate more on his game and has requested MS Dhoni to lead CSK. MS Dhoni has accepted to lead CSK in the larger interest and to allow Jadeja to focus on his game,' the statement from Chennai read.

Knight Riders, MLC to build stadium in Los Angeles

Kolkata Knight Riders have teamed up with Major League Cricket (MLC) to build a 10,000-seat stadium near Los Angeles. The venue will host the ICC T20 World Cup 2024 matches. 

Bollywood superstar Shah Rukh Khan, owner of the Kolkata Knight Riders, said: 'Our investment in MLC in America, is based on our belief in the exciting future of cricket in the USA and is well aligned to our strategy of establishing Knight Riders as a global brand in T20 cricket.'

Shoriful available for Sri Lanka Test series

Shoriful Islam will be available for Bangladesh's first Test match against Sri Lanka. The Bangladesh Cricket Board recently sent him to Singapore for a medical check-up for abdominal issues that have been bothering him for some time.

'He is available for us from the opening Test against Sri Lanka as he will not require any operation at the moment,' said BCB chief selector Minhajul Abedin. 'It will be big boost for us considering we are also missing the service of Taskin [Ahmed] at the moment.'

Mumbai finally win in IPL 2022

Mumbai Indians registered their first win in IPL 2022. They beat Rajasthan Royals by five wickets. They chased down 159 with four balls and six wickets in hand, thanks to an 81-run stand between Suryakumar Yadav and Tilak Varma. Suryakumar scored 51 in 39 balls, while Varma made 35. For Rajasthan, Jos Buttler top-scored with 67.
